草庐IT

指挥调度

全部标签

ios - 可以为 iOS 制作任务调度程序吗?

我想制作一个应用程序,让我可以在预定义的时间(可在UI中选择)运行任务(GETURL)。例如,周一至周五上午8点。这在iOS中可行吗?我尝试搜索但没有找到任何非常有用的东西,可能使用了错误的搜索词。有没有人碰巧为我正在尝试做的事情找到了一些示例代码?编辑:指出即使应用程序未运行,我也希望该应用程序执行这些任务。我希望用户只需选择星期几和时间,然后手机就会处理所有事情-即使手机重启也是如此。 最佳答案 如果你想定时醒来下载内容,可以注册获取推送通知,根据通知内容进行下载。您可能会在接近预定时间时获得一些周期来执行此操作。如果您想“随机

objective-c - 在为 UIView 设置动画时阻止串行调度队列

有没有办法手动阻止队列任务?我想在调度队列任务中使用UIView动画,但是这个任务应该只在动画完成时完成。dispatch_queue_tmyCustomQueue;myCustomQueue=dispatch_queue_create("com.example.MyCustomQueue",NULL);dispatch_async(myCustomQueue,^{[UIViewanimateWithDuration:myDurationdelay:0.0foptions:0animations:^{//mychangeshere}completion:nil];});dispatch

hadoop - 在 Oozie 中将作业调度为文件触发器

使用oozie我们可以在hadoop中提交作业,是否可以通过文件可用性触发作业提交。例如,将文件成功复制到hdfs后,Oozie必须提交作业。这可能吗? 最佳答案 使用数据集中的“完成标志”标签。喜欢${dataRoot}/${YEAR}/${MONTH}/${DAY}/${HOUR}/_SUCCESS如果完成标志设置为空,那么Coordinator会查找目录本身是否存在。如果_SUCCESS(或标记中指定的任何文件名)文件存在于您的目录中,则协调器将继续进行。有关详细信息,请参阅-https://oozie.apache.org/

hadoop - 节点管理器资源与调度程序资源

我正在查看以下的默认参数:yarn.nodemanager.resource.cpu-vcores=8yarn.scheduler.maximum-allocation-vcores=32对我来说,这两个默认参数没有任何意义。第一个说“可以分配给容器的CPU内核数”。(我想那是vcore)秒数表示:“RM上每个容器请求的最大分配”。在我看来,第二个必须等于或小于第一个。如果每个容器只有8个核心可用,如何为一个容器分配32个vcore? 最佳答案 这是一个记录在案的问题:JIRAhttps://issues.apache.org/ji

hadoop - 对于 Cloudera 5.4 hadoop 集群,Spark 独立调度程序或 Yarn 调度程序更好吗?

关于能够使用Spark运行机器学习作业。Yarn调度器和SparkStandalone调度器哪个更好? 最佳答案 运行实际的spark作业时没有区别。如果您的集群中运行着不同的spark应用程序和/或其他组件(当然支持Yarn/Mesos),Yarn/Mesos可以帮助您安排资源。Spark独立集群无法管理资源。也就是说,如果您启动一个Spark应用程序并且它使用了所有资源,那么第二个应用程序将找不到任何剩余资源。这意味着您必须自己执行此操作(例如相应地调整Spark配置) 关于hado

Hadoop 容量调度程序和 Spark

如果我按照此处的说明在yarn中定义CapacityScheduler队列http://hadoop.apache.org/docs/current/hadoop-yarn/hadoop-yarn-site/CapacityScheduler.html如何让spark使用它?我想运行spark作业...但它们不应占用所有集群,而是在分配了一组固定资源的CapacityScheduler上执行。这可能......特别是在cloudera平台上(考虑到cloudera上的Spark在yarn上运行?)。 最佳答案 您应该根据需要通过编辑

java - spark中的spark调度模式和应用队列有什么区别?

当提交多个作业以同时运行或稍后提交较小的作业时测试spark作业的行为。我在sparkui中遇到了两个设置。一种是spark可用的调度模式,如下图所示一个在调度器下,如下所示我想了解两种设置和抢占的区别。我的要求是,在运行较大的作业时,中间提交的小作业必须获得资源而无需等待更长时间。 最佳答案 让我解释一下SparkOnYarn模式。当您向spark提交scala代码时,spark客户端将与yarn交互并启动yarn应用程序。此应用程序将负责您的Scala代码中的所有作业。在大多数情况下,每个作业都对应一个reduce()、coll

hadoop - Oozie 协调器调度使用 cron 表达式给出错误

我已经使用cron表达式安排了一个协调器frequency="203**2-4"但它给出了错误。oozie协调器日志显示“java.lang.IllegalArgumentException”:paramter[frequency]=[203**2-4]mustbeaninteger。输入字符串的解析错误:“203**2-4”HDP版本:2.5.3Oozie客户端构建版本:4.2.0.2.5.3.0-37.... 最佳答案 您正在请求Oozie为协调器应用XML模式...在该模式的0.2版本中。文档暗示CRONsyntaxworke

hadoop - 如何运行 sqoop 导入并将任务与特定调度程序队列相关联

我遇到了需要运行sqoop导入并将MR作业放入特定队列的情况。我尝试了以下命令,但它不起作用。/usr/bin/sqoopimport-Dmapred.job.queue.name=scheduledjobs--username=hduser--password=XXXXXXX--connectjdbc:mysql://127.0.0.1/analytics--fields-terminated-通过','--query"SELECTemailFROManalytics.storeWHERE\$CONDITIONS"-m1--hive-import--hive-table"abce.u

hadoop - YARN 中公平调度程序的 ACL 不起作用

我在fair-scheduler.xml中用ACL配置了我的队列。但是其他用户也可以在同一个队列中运行作业。我是否需要根据我的队列在其他地方定义ACL。任何链接或帮助将不胜感激。谢谢10000mb,10vcores30000mb,30vcores102.0fairUser1User1 最佳答案 注意:这是关于容量调度器的。不确定公平调度程序ACL继承行为是否不同。ACL通过yarn.scheduler.capacity..acl_submit_applications配置,请参阅CapacityScheduler:yarn.sche